stone is a rock or synthetic properties equivalent to the rock as raw materials processed into materials, including marble, granite, slate, sand and so on. The status of stone in the decorative materials is very high, and it has irreplaceable decoration, which can show the noble temperament of the building.

1.

Magmatic rocks: rocks formed by the condensation of magma, also called igneous rocks.

Sedimentary rock: A rock formed by the consolidation of sediments.

metamorphic rock: the original rock formed after metamorphism.

Granite: Deep acid magmatic rock composed mainly of quartz, feldspar, mica and a few other dark minerals.

Limestone: Sedimentary rock composed primarily of calcite.

Marble: Metamorphic rock with carbonate minerals (mainly calcite and dolomite) greater than 50%.

2. stone

now commonly used stone types are divided into four categories: sedimentary rocks, metamorphic rocks, igneous rocks and artificial stone.

1. Sedimentary Rock

sedimentary rocks are separated from debris from organisms such as glaciers, rivers, wind, oceans and plants, deposited to form rock deposits, and consolidated by high temperature and high pressure for millions of years.

(1) Limestone: The main mineral composition is calcite. Mineral particles and crystal structure are rare, the surface is smooth, small granular. The hardness is different, some dense limestone can be polished.

(2) Sandstone: formed by quartz particles, stable structure, usually light brown or red, mainly containing silicon, calcium, clay and iron oxide.

(3) Soapstone: It is formed by various talc and is very soft. It is a wear-resistant dense ore, not easy to produce stains.

(4) Fossils: Natural fossils containing marine shellfish and plants, considered to be limestone.

(5) Travertine (Kongshi): generally cream or reddish, formed by the deposition of calcite from hot springs.

2. Metamorphic rock

metamorphic rocks are naturally metamorphosed from one stone to another under the mixing action of high temperature, high pressure and minerals. The qualitative change may be recrystallization, texture or color change.

(1) Marble: It is recrystallized limestone. The limestone becomes soft under high temperature and high pressure, and recrystallizes to form marble when the minerals contained therein change. The main components are calcium and dolomite, many colors, usually have obvious patterns, many mineral particles.

(2) Slate: Metamorphic rock formed from claystone, sedimentary shale (sometimes quartzite), with fine mineral particles, thin and friable, usually black, gray or green.

(3) Serpentine: It is named for its pattern like snakeskin, and the most common colors are green and brown. The Mohs hardness is between 2.5 and 4. It contains a large amount of magnesium and is derived from igneous rocks.

3. igneous rock

igneous rocks are mainly formed by volcanic materials, such as magma, so they are also called magmatic rocks. After the liquid magma under the surface cools and solidifies, mineral gases and liquids penetrate into the rock to form new crystals and various colors.

granite: mainly composed of quartz (35%), feldspar (45%) and potassium formation, generally dark color. Calcite is very small even if it is contained. The texture is very hard and easier to maintain than marble, but there are still small holes and stains. According to the mixing ratio of quartz, mica and feldspar, granite is divided into different types.

4, artificial stone

artificial stone is made of non-natural mixtures, such as resin, cement and gravel adhesive.

(1) terrazzo: Marble and granite fragments embedded in cement mixture.

(2) Condensation stone or aggregate stone: Marble chips are embedded in a colored resin mixture.

(3) culture stone or imitation stone: resin mixture on the paint or mixed with paint, looks like marble.

Several Characteristics of 3. Natural Stone

1. Fire resistance

all kinds of stone are different, some stone under the action of high temperature, chemical decomposition. Gypsum is decomposed at more than 107 ℃, limestone and marble are decomposed at more than 910 ℃, and granite is cracked due to uneven heating of constituent minerals at 600 ℃.

2. Expansion and contraction

stone also expands with heat and contracts with cold, but if it is cooled after being heated, its contraction cannot be restored to its original volume, and a part of it must be retained to become permanent expansion.

3, freezing resistance

stone in the wet state, can resist freezing and thawing without significant damage, this performance is called frost resistance. The water in the rock pores freezes when the temperature is as low as minus 20 ℃, and the water in the pores expands 1/10 larger than the original volume. If the rock cannot resist the force caused by this expansion, it will be destroyed. Generally, if the water absorption rate is less than 0.5, its frost resistance is not considered.

4. Compressive strength

stone will be different due to factors such as mineral composition, crystal thickness, uniformity of cemented material, load area, load effect and cleavage angle. If other conditions are the same, usually the crystal particles are small and bonded to each other, the dense material has a higher strength. After the dense volcanic rock is dry and saturated with water, there is no difference in compressive strength (very low water absorption). If it is porous and water-afraid cemented rock, its dry and wet strength is significantly different.
